State Energy Efficient Appliance Rebate Program

As part of the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act (ARRA), NYSERDA is eligible to receive $18.7 million to provide cash rebates to New York residents who purchase high-efficiency appliances. On October 15, 2009, NYSERDA submitted its plan for an energy efficient appliance rebate program, the Great Appliance Swap Out, to the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E).

Under the proposed plan, the Great Appliance Swap Out program is expected to:

  • Provide New York consumers who own their own appliances with rebates for purchasing certain energy-efficient refrigerators, clothes washers, freezers and dishwashers
  • Offering a larger rebate to consumers who recycle their discarded appliances

Eligible Appliances

Under the proposed plan, consumers could receive rebates for purchasing eligible appliances individually or in a bundle. Appliances will qualify only if they have earned the ENERGY STAR® label, meaning that they are up to 30 percent more efficient than standard models on the market. Consumers may receive a larger rebate by purchasing three eligible appliances that meet standards issued by the Consortium of Energy Efficiency (CEE) that are higher than ENERGY STAR standards.

Under the proposed plan, customers purchasing appliances would qualify for a rebate of $75 ($105 with documented recycling) for ENERGY STAR qualified refrigerators, $75 ($100 with documented recycling) for clothes washers and $50 ($75 with documented recycling) for freezers. Rebates are available for dishwashers when they are purchased as part of a three-appliance package (refrigerator, dishwasher, clothes washer), which may qualify for a $500 rebate ($550 with documented recycling).

Time Table

NYSERDA submitted a Comprehensive Application [PDF | 1.1 MB] for the State Energy Appliance Rebate Program to the DOE on October 15, 2009. The plan must be approved by the DOE, which is expected to take at least 30 days. Upon formal approval, NYSERDA plans to launch the program in mid-February, during President’s Week.

Applications

Pending DOE approval of the program plan, NYSERDA will NOT be accepting applications for the Great Appliance Swap Out until the February 2010 launch during President’s week. The program will provide detailed information on program eligibility and requirements shortly thereafter.
